    No they would not have known. Only military aircraft know that a missile has been launched at them because they are fitted with radar warning receivers completely different system than standard radar. They may have seen it for a split second before it hit if they were looking the right way and if it didn't hit directly underneath.

    It's entirely possible that the voice & data recorders - even if recovered - mightn't directly reveal anything. If it was somehow shot down, there would likely just be a sudden catastrophic failure and a chaotic reaction from the flight crew - and that's assuming the recording equipment and dependant connections survived the initial event. But the same would be true if there were some other sudden explosion.

    One minor thing that caught my eye was the plane climbed from 31,000 to 33,000 feed a few minutes before the incident - I wonder if they were aware the area they were entering was contentious and climbed a couple of thousand ft. accordingly. Not that 2,000ft more is much of a buffer, mind.

    Who knows. We don't even know for certain yet that it was shot down.
